如何在applet中的不同行添加文本字段?

时间:2017-05-13 08:01:09

标签: java applet newline textfield layout-manager

My Applet with text field
我有这个applet(上面是图像)有2个文本字段。如何将这些文本字段分隔到不同的行?

import java.applet.*;
import java.awt.*;

public class Print extends Applet {
    TextField text1,text2;
    public void init(){ 
        text1=new TextField(8);
        text2=new TextField(8);  
        add(text1);
        add(text2);

    }
   public void paint(Graphics g) { 
      g.drawString("Welcome in Java Applet.",40,200);
   }
}

2 个答案:

答案 0 :(得分:1)

最简单的方法是使用setBounds(x,y,width,height)。在您的情况下,使用以下代码

text1.setBounds(10,100,100,20);
text2.setBounds(10,130,100,20);

答案 1 :(得分:0)

您可以增加TextField的大小并减小面板的大小,它将自动出现在下一行

我将textField的大小从10增加到20,它自动出现在下一行